I desperately need to move--preferably out of state, but a few hours away at the least. I need a lot of advice.

Right now I'm living in New Hampshire with family but I need to get out of here soon.
I just don't know how to financially do it when my "income" is like $300 a month from SSDI. I'm 25 and due to schizoaffective disorder and probable ADHD I have an extremely hard time working which is why I'm on SSDI in the 1st place.

I've been looking at apartments in Maine, Vermont, and with some reluctance in NH but i just don't know how to afford anything or if there's any programs I should apply for. Is it even possible or am I stuck here forever?

I would reach out to the housing authority in the states you want to move to. Get on a waitlist for affordable housing.
